Text
(a)The Office may prescribe reasonable minimum standards for enhanced dental benefits plans offered under this chapter and for qualified companies offering the plans.
(b)Each contract may include more than 1 level of benefits that shall be made available to all eligible individuals.
(c)The benefits to be provided under enhanced dental benefits plans under this chapter may be of the following types:
(1)Diagnostic.
(2)Preventive.
(3)Emergency care.
(4)Restorative.
(5)Oral and maxillofacial surgery.
(6)Endodontics.
(7)Periodontics.
(8)Prosthodontics.
(9)Orthodontics.

Source Credit
History
(Added Pub. L. 108–496, §2, Dec. 23, 2004, 118 Stat. 4003.)
Editorial Notes
Statutory Notes and Related Subsidiaries
Effective Date
Section effective Dec. 23, 2004, and applicable to contracts that take effect with respect to the calendar year 2006, see section 7 of Pub. L. 108–496, set out as a note under section 8951 of this title.
